andyetitmoves
2f856c8ab1
Added cvsignore entries: mainly for *.spec files,
...
added one missing .cvsignore file
SVN revision: 18832
2005-12-04 17:16:20 +00:00
Carsten Haitzler
8873290ea8
use the right symbol
...
SVN revision: 18825
2005-12-04 12:37:50 +00:00
Carsten Haitzler
93630a29ff
gl patch - build.
...
SVN revision: 18819
2005-12-04 05:02:24 +00:00
Carsten Haitzler
cbb6684629
only check for c++ compiler if buildign qtopia engine
...
SVN revision: 18815
2005-12-03 15:19:21 +00:00
Carsten Haitzler
1b272aec90
joses's gradient work - gradient look nice. one problem jose.. USE BRACKETS!
...
do NOT depend on order operation precedence. it broke scaling. laos other
completely bizarre mmx things were going wrong with mm7 ending up not 0 so
i've had to force it to be 0.
SVN revision: 18811
2005-12-03 09:27:53 +00:00
rbdpngn
172b0612aa
Catch a potential segfault if a hash is created and never used.
...
SVN revision: 18785
2005-12-02 15:35:50 +00:00
Carsten Haitzler
1d9ef01856
oops - textblock badness with alloca
...
SVN revision: 18778
2005-12-02 03:20:56 +00:00
Carsten Haitzler
1406d86f53
oops fix stringshare conversion bug.
...
SVN revision: 18777
2005-12-02 03:15:08 +00:00
rbdpngn
777373c046
Consistent return values on errors.
...
SVN revision: 18773
2005-12-01 23:08:43 +00:00
rbdpngn
ebdd5d371a
Check the return value correctly.
...
SVN revision: 18772
2005-12-01 23:02:58 +00:00
Carsten Haitzler
2489a46975
Jorge's dfb patches are finally in! :)
...
SVN revision: 18751
2005-12-01 06:39:35 +00:00
Carsten Haitzler
e475d8844f
illogict patch
...
SVN revision: 18749
2005-12-01 06:23:58 +00:00
Dan Sinclair
470cf87824
- this fixes a problem in ewl where you couldn't click to put the cursor on
...
the end of the first line
SVN revision: 18747
2005-12-01 06:18:43 +00:00
Carsten Haitzler
648b7deab7
remove 1 pointer overhead for stringshare (4 bytes or 8) and optimsie free
...
lookup a little.
amazingly stringshare is showing a double speedup over strdup/free on this p4.
SVN revision: 18741
2005-12-01 03:47:14 +00:00
Carsten Haitzler
83e6dc6afb
some complaining if we do something bad
...
SVN revision: 18737
2005-12-01 01:01:17 +00:00
Carsten Haitzler
f9865e04da
oops - using free() instead of stringshare_del(). fixed.
...
SVN revision: 18736
2005-12-01 01:01:04 +00:00
Carsten Haitzler
16dcf581f9
disabled debugging.
...
SVN revision: 18733
2005-11-30 15:57:21 +00:00
Carsten Haitzler
bd0c83af10
make more use of stringshare and eet alloc methods
...
SVN revision: 18732
2005-11-30 15:36:34 +00:00
Carsten Haitzler
f8dd4d1af7
support special strign and alloc methods
...
SVN revision: 18731
2005-11-30 15:36:19 +00:00
Carsten Haitzler
430b2a1901
use stringshare! :)
...
SVN revision: 18728
2005-11-30 09:56:15 +00:00
Carsten Haitzler
8e4c88578a
cvs ignore++
...
SVN revision: 18725
2005-11-30 08:46:30 +00:00
Carsten Haitzler
3621124677
stringshare works! :)
...
SVN revision: 18724
2005-11-30 08:45:20 +00:00
Carsten Haitzler
1c2dc52ae0
something is broken with text classes - disable for now.
...
SVN revision: 18723
2005-11-30 08:37:37 +00:00
handyande
fdda70e1b3
After the comments (back in april, sorry) I think this is the optimal fix that Dylan Shell was trying to get to, thanks Bryan Kadzban for the idea
...
Please correct me if this is not right
SVN revision: 18718
2005-11-29 23:06:59 +00:00
David Walter Seikel
3e30a7b8e5
Remove the kill_maybe that slipped in a while ago.
...
SVN revision: 18716
2005-11-29 22:22:21 +00:00
tsauerbeck
8176b2c5fa
more code cleanup
...
SVN revision: 18714
2005-11-29 18:49:30 +00:00
doursse
0cb884cab6
evas is now shutdown
...
SVN revision: 18707
2005-11-29 12:58:49 +00:00
andyetitmoves
5af3e611c4
Attempt to speed up ecore_exe_run by seeing if there are any shell
...
metacharacters present in the command line passed. If there aren't any, parse
command line to arguments and pass to execvp instead of calling `sh -c' with the
entire command line. Hope we have covered all cases in which sh -c should be
necessarily invoked :) The current approach is pretty conservative though -
anything suspicious, and over to sh.
SVN revision: 18705
2005-11-29 12:39:09 +00:00
tsauerbeck
1652f61fb7
properly sht down evas etc, so evas_software_x11_test can be used to check for leaks. fixes need to be applied to the other engine tests as well
...
SVN revision: 18704
2005-11-29 11:47:25 +00:00
tsauerbeck
594ad62182
free image cache on shutdown
...
SVN revision: 18703
2005-11-29 11:46:20 +00:00
tsauerbeck
e2aff84f25
code cleanup
...
SVN revision: 18702
2005-11-29 11:44:51 +00:00
tsauerbeck
6d73fde23a
warnings
...
SVN revision: 18701
2005-11-29 11:32:10 +00:00
Carsten Haitzler
011983d4bf
asparagus. there were issues. thsi syncs versions now too.
...
SVN revision: 18699
2005-11-29 09:13:26 +00:00
Carsten Haitzler
7ea7bdf610
disable stringshare... something fishy.
...
SVN revision: 18698
2005-11-29 09:02:51 +00:00
Carsten Haitzler
a976ce3d4e
fix edje embryo scripts.
...
SVN revision: 18694
2005-11-29 07:27:57 +00:00
Carsten Haitzler
d73081e84b
fix push/pop to recurse properly
...
SVN revision: 18687
2005-11-29 04:13:02 +00:00
Carsten Haitzler
7cf6b74ee7
causes mroe problems than it fixes
...
SVN revision: 18686
2005-11-29 03:09:11 +00:00
Carsten Haitzler
8a65399e27
less overhead per string for stringshare (overhead right now is 2 pointers, 1
...
int (ie 12 bytes on 32bit, 20 bytes on 64bit systems). this removes 2 ptrs of
overhead (8 or 16 bytes) compared to before.
SVN revision: 18685
2005-11-29 03:01:56 +00:00
Carsten Haitzler
96015f59ab
use stringshare too
...
SVN revision: 18680
2005-11-28 15:30:07 +00:00
Carsten Haitzler
aaf6e303bd
use stringshare. saves a few hundred allocs... if we start doing lots of text
...
:)
SVN revision: 18679
2005-11-28 15:18:01 +00:00
Carsten Haitzler
6197f4b476
dont allocate 0 buf
...
SVN revision: 18678
2005-11-28 11:13:29 +00:00
Carsten Haitzler
e5856869df
no need to alloc path and part strings if its cached and thus shared
...
anyway... so detect and re-cycle :)
SVN revision: 18677
2005-11-28 09:54:06 +00:00
Mike Frysinger
aa94c430d3
xine-lib-1.1.1 change member names in the vo_overlay_t struct
...
SVN revision: 18673
2005-11-28 07:01:43 +00:00
Carsten Haitzler
52e61b0ca8
asparagus!
...
SVN revision: 18672
2005-11-28 06:01:45 +00:00
rbdpngn
dfa6c0196c
Use a pre-allocated buffer on the stack for storing temporary chunks.
...
SVN revision: 18669
2005-11-27 18:54:02 +00:00
Carsten Haitzler
40ae019495
seriously - no one uses dynamic buffers for setting up an eet descriptor -
...
theyare fixed strings. so why strdup them? use them direct. they are in the
read-only segment already - keep them there! :)
SVN revision: 18667
2005-11-27 16:06:55 +00:00
Carsten Haitzler
f42422b558
less allocs!
...
SVN revision: 18666
2005-11-27 14:32:44 +00:00
rbdpngn
46518fa24f
Setup an init/shutdown system for shared strings.
...
SVN revision: 18658
2005-11-27 08:00:39 +00:00
rbdpngn
ec44ab043d
Delay allocation of SSL library memory until necessary.
...
SVN revision: 18657
2005-11-27 07:18:36 +00:00
rbdpngn
ebfeef8e19
Avoid allocations on "".
...
SVN revision: 18656
2005-11-27 07:02:34 +00:00